Why India's Power Expansion Matters for Prelims 2026
UPSC Current Affairs: India adds 4–5 GW power capacity monthly; plans $3.03 trillion push on smart meters

Why in News?
India is significantly ramping up its power capacity, adding 4 to 5 GW monthly, while also planning a monumental $3.03 trillion investment in smart meters and aiming for 100 GW of nuclear power by 2047.
Key Terms & Facts (Prelims Focus)
- GW (Gigawatt): A unit of power equal to one billion watts, often used to express the output of large power plants.
- Nuclear Power: Energy produced through nuclear reactions, which is part of India’s strategy to diversify energy sources.
- Smart Meters: Advanced metering systems that provide real-time data on energy consumption, aiding in efficient energy management.
- Renewable Energy: Energy from sources that are naturally replenished, such as solar, wind, and hydroelectric power.
In-Depth Analysis (Mains Focus)
The ongoing expansion of India’s power capacity is a strategic move to meet its growing energy demands and transition towards sustainable energy. The government’s focus on adding 100 GW of nuclear power by 2047 aligns with global trends in reducing carbon emissions and combating climate change.
Significance:
- Energy Security: Increased generation capacity enhances energy security, reducing dependence on fossil fuels.
- Economic Growth: Investments in power infrastructure can stimulate job creation and economic development.
- Sustainability Goals: Aligns with India’s commitment to the Paris Agreement and reinforces its position as a leader in renewable energy initiatives.
Challenges:
- Infrastructure Development: Large-scale investments in grid and storage capabilities are necessary to support the influx of renewable energy.
- Regulatory Hurdles: Streamlining policies and regulations is crucial for attracting investments in the energy sector.
- Public Acceptance: Educating the public about nuclear energy and smart technologies will be essential for successful implementation.
Way Forward: To ensure the success of this ambitious power expansion plan, India must focus on:
- Enhancing collaboration between public and private sectors.
- Investing in research and development for innovative energy technologies.
- Establishing robust policies that facilitate the integration of renewable energy into the national grid.
Frequently Asked Questions (FAQs)
Q: What is the significance of adding 4-5 GW of power capacity monthly?
The addition signifies rapid growth in energy generation, essential for meeting the demands of a growing economy and population.
Q: How does smart metering contribute to energy efficiency?
Smart meters provide real-time data, allowing consumers to monitor and adjust their energy usage, leading to more efficient consumption patterns.
Q: What is India’s target for nuclear power by 2047?
India aims to achieve 100 GW of nuclear power generation capacity by 2047 as part of its long-term energy strategy.
